About Chika
Chika is an elegant calligraphy font designed by Graphix Line Studio that captures the flowing grace of hand-drawn letterforms with modern refinement. The font features smooth, connected strokes and a delicate rhythm that evokes both classical penmanship and contemporary script aesthetics. Its balanced proportions and organic letterforms create a warm, inviting character ideal for designs requiring personal touch and sophistication. Chika stands out for its versatility—equally at home in formal contexts and creative, artistic applications.

License & Commercial Use
Chika is free for personal and commercial use, meaning you can use it for logos, print materials, digital designs, web projects, mobile apps, and merchandise without licensing fees. Please credit Graphix Line Studio when possible. Note that reselling or redistributing the font files themselves is not permitted under the license terms.

How to Install Chika
- Download the Chika font file from VectorDad.com
- Unzip the downloaded folder to access the font file
- Double-click the TTF or OTF font file to open the font preview
- Click the "Install" button to add Chika to your system fonts
- Restart your design applications, and Chika will be available in all font menus
